Method
Prepare the Chicken
- In a mixing bowl, combine honey, soy sauce, grated ginger, sriracha, and garlic powder. Add chicken pieces and marinate for at least 15 minutes.
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add marinated chicken and cook for 8-10 minutes until fully cooked and slightly caramelized.
Make the Yum Yum Sauce
- In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ise, ketchup, sugar, rice vinegar, garlic powder, and paprika until smooth.
Assemble the Bowls
- Divide cooked rice among four bowls. Top with cooked chicken, steamed broccoli, and shredded carrots.
- Drizzle with Yum Yum sauce and sprinkle with green onions and sesame seeds before serving.

Notes
Feel free to adjust the spice level by adding more or less sriracha. You can also substitute chicken with tofu for a vegetarian option.
